Week 12 language, literacy, and communication technologies. Sapir-whorf hypothesis (cid:498)the worlds in which different societies live are different worlds, not merely the same world with different labels attached(cid:499) Wine-tasting: as you grow, your taste changes, culture changes as language change. Delaney suggests that since the 1920s, turkish has changed as much as from chaucer (english) to today. Chinese often much farther back in time. Through sound recordings, can link people over time. Writing: each act of writing and reading is connected to a world. Eurocentrism focus on europe to the exclusion of other places. Writing wants invented independently in at least three places. May have also been invented in egypt and indus. Debates about the origin of writing and what counts. But neither printing nor movable type was actually invented by johannes gutenbery, nor did he print the first book. The chinese actually printed with movable type 1040, but later discarded the method.
